What does a Senior Weather Observer do?

A Senior Weather Observer is responsible for monitoring, recording, and analyzing weather conditions using specialized instruments and techniques. They observe atmospheric phenomena, collect meteorological data, and ensure the accuracy of weather reports. Senior Weather Observers also supervise junior staff, maintain equipment, and may provide critical weather information to aviation, maritime, and public safety organizations. Their work is essential for accurate weather forecasting and public safety.

Summary:

Supports the National Science Foundation managed United States Antarctic Program as part of the Antarctic Support Contract (ASC).The Meteorologist Senior will perform tasking under the supervision of the Meteorological Operations Manager.

Position Responsibilities(not all inclusive):

  • Maintains a safe workplace program and ensures that safety is the highest priority in the workplace.

  • Complies withall ASC Environmental, Safety and Health (ESH), Waste Management and Quality Assurance requirements, goals,policiesand procedures.

  • Supportsaircraftoperations, research groups and the surface, upperairand climatological programs.

  • Prepares,launchesandmonitorsupper air sounding equipment and evaluates, encodes,decodesand transmits the acquired data to organizations worldwidein a timely manner.

  • Monitors specific meteorological parameters for research groups and interacts with diverse groups, individuals, and departments.

  • Prepares work schedules and evaluates the work performance of other meteorologistsin order toprovide 24 hour, 7 days per week operations in support of USAP activities.

  • Observes,recordsand encodes surface weather in METAR and synoptic WMO coded format on an hourly basis during the austral summer and on a six hourly basis during the winter.

  • Maintains, quality controlsand updates office records, manuals, inventory supplies, and meteorological products to ensure NWS and WMO compliance.

  • Coordinates the completion of preventive maintenance scheduleswith NIWC, repairs and the replacement of meteorological systems.

  • Maintains inventory controls and logs for the department.

  • Assistsinmaintaininginventory controls and logs for the department.

  • Conducts all operationsin accordance withthe ASC standard operating procedures.

  • As required, activelyparticipatesin other general station operations includingassistancein keeping buildings clean, re-supply, and inventorying of station supplies, galley support, and cargo handling.

  • Interacts with National Science Foundation,NIWC,military and other agency officials.

  • Handles confidential matters (personnel actions, management reports, etc.)in accordance withmanagement policy

  • Performs other duties asrequired.

Required Education, Experience, Certificates and Licenses:

  • Bachelor of Science degreerequired.Military Meteorology or equivalent experience accepted in lieu of a degree.

  • One year' supervisory experience isrequired.

Preferred:

  • Minimum two years training/experience as a meteorologist, meteorologisttechnicianor weather observer in the operation of upper air sounding equipment and making meteorological observations is preferred.

  • Degree in Meteorology

  • Previousexperience with remote Polar Logistics operations

Physical and/or Other Requirements:

  • Willingness and ability to deploy to Antarctica for extended periods

  • Successful completion of Medical and Dental examinations required by the NSF for deployment to Antarctica

  • Successful completion of drug screening and background check required by employer

  • Successful completion of Federal Background Check required by the NSF

  • Must be willing and able to lift and move items, parts, assemblies, and equipment up to the safety regulation maximum as required by the position.

  • Must be willing and able to perform physical activities including heavy lifting, climbing in and out of equipment, crawling, and working outdoors in extreme cold as required by the position.

  • Mustparticipatein community programs, such as "house-mouse" (chores), "daisy-picking" (cleaning-up around the station), recycling efforts & safetyobjectives.

  • Valid Driver's License issued in the United States

  • No clearance requirement but the contract and/or the site requires US Citizenship to be approved for access.
